miniature
adjective of a much smaller size than normal. noun 1 a thing that is much smaller than normal. 2 a very small and minutely detailed portrait. 3 a picture or decorated letter in an illuminated manuscript. DERIVATIVES miniaturize (also miniaturise) verb. ORIGIN from Latin minium red lead, vermilion (which was used to mark particular words in manuscripts).
